Twice lucky: Breast cancer survivor wins lotto

/ 03:24 AM October 26, 2012

A 66-year-old woman from Masbate on Thursday claimed half of the P88 million jackpot in the 6/55 Grand Lotto draw on October 20 after she picked the winning number combination of 37-38-24-33-35-32.

When she went to the Philippine Charity Sweepstakes Office (PCSO) in Pasay City to pick up her check for P44 million, the winner admitted to PCSO General Manager Jose Ferdinand Rojas that it was only her third time to buy a lotto ticket.

According to her, it was her husband, a regular bettor, who infected her with the lotto bug.

Aside from being the country’s newest millionaire, the woman told Rojas that she was also a cancer survivor.

She added that she was thankful to God for all the blessings He had given her and in gratitude, she said she plans to donate part of her winnings to the Church. The rest would go to building a house for her husband and brood of six children.

Rojas said they were still waiting for the other winner who had placed a bet in an outlet in the Mountain Province to claim the other half of the jackpot prize.—Jaymee T. Gamil
